Prepare well-tilled soil or grow bags with good drainage. Water the tomato seedlings (टोमॅटो रोप) lightly before transplanting. Transplant in the evening, keeping 1–1.5 feet spacing between plants. Firm the soil around roots and water immediately. Provide support stakes as plants grow and maintain regular watering and fertilization.

Tomato seedlings usually take around 20–30 days from sowing to reach ideal transplant size, depending on temperature and variety. Seedlings are ready when they have 3–4 true leaves, a strong stem and well-developed roots. At this stage, they handle field conditions better and establish quickly after transplanting.

Water tomato seedlings regularly to keep the soil moist but never waterlogged. In trays or small pots, this may mean watering once or twice a day, depending on heat and airflow. After transplanting, water deeply every 2–3 days, then adjust based on rainfall, soil type and plant growth stage.

Tomato seedlings grow best in light, well-drained soil rich in organic matter. Use a mix of garden soil, compost and cocopeat or sand for good aeration. Avoid heavy, waterlogged soil, as it damages roots. A slightly acidic to neutral pH, around 6–7, helps seedlings develop strong and healthy.

Transplant tomato seedlings when they are 3–4 weeks old, 10–15 cm tall, and have at least 3–4 true leaves. Choose a cool evening or cloudy day to reduce transplant shock. Ensure the field is well-prepared, moist and weed-free so the seedlings can establish quickly and resume active growth.

Tomato seedlings need plenty of bright light to grow strong stems and healthy leaves. Provide at least 5–6 hours of direct sunlight daily, or equivalent strong artificial light if grown indoors. Insufficient light makes plants tall and weak, while balanced sunlight promotes sturdy, high-yielding tomato plants later.
